The Ministry of Health and Welfare announced on the 31st that some services of the Social Security Information System will be limited due to work reflecting welfare system changes effective next year.


The work will continue until 8 a.m. on January 4th next year. Welfare benefit application reception and investigation decisions will be suspended for two days from January 2nd to 3rd, which are working days.



During the Social Security Information System update, issuance of basic living and single-parent recipient qualification certificates and welfare eligibility linkage through Government24, unmanned civil service issuance machines, Bokjiro, and community centers will still be processed.
